1,806,336 registered to vote as referendum silence begins

-

At midnight tonight, the public campaign ends and the 48-hour silence before the referendum to be held on Sunday, September 30th, begins.

According to the decision adopted by the Parliament of the Republic of Macedonia, the ballot question for the referendum will read: “Are you for EU and NATO membership, by accepting the agreement between the Republic of Macedonia and the Republic of Greece?”

1,806,336 voters are registered for Sunday’s referendum. Polling stations on September 30 will be open from 7 am to 7 pm.

Tomorrow, the ill, disabled, individuals under house arrest, prisoners, as well as citizens of the Republic of Macedonia abroad will vote.

The referendum will be monitored by approximately 12,000 domestic observers and nearly 500 foreign observers.

For the September 30th referendum, 1,859 sick and disabled people were registered to vote in 69 out of 80 municipalities. In the local elections in 2017, over 5,400 sick and disabled persons were registered to vote.
